  Handbags Glossary VI

term description
SAFFIAN A grain embossed into leather which gives a crosshatched texture to the leather surface.
SATCHEL A large handbag that closes at the top, has a top carrying handle, and most notably has a triangular side profile.
SATIN Satin is a fabric that has a lustrous face and dull back.
SEQUINS A small plate of metal or plastic used for ornamentation on fabrics. A sequin has a small hole in the centre so it can be attached with thread to the fabric, strung with other sequins and/or beads.
SERIAL NUMBER A unique number that is stamped or printed on a tag usually located on the interior of a handbag or wallet. This number, assigned by the handbag designer can prove authenticity, and can also indicate the design line of the handbag, the date it was made, and even the location of where it was manufactured or location of the boutique (or authorized dealer) it was sold from.
SHOULDER BAG Any style handbag that is looped over the shoulder by a strap and carried on the shoulder using this strap.
SHOULDER GUARD A piece attached to a shoulder strap that pads or distributes the weight of the bag and its contents.
SHOULDER STRAP A long belt-like strap attached to a handbag that enables the bag to be carried on the shoulder.
SIGNATURE LOGO A characteristic mark that has attained popularity and recognition, and identifies the maker, designer, or manufacturer of a handbag or fashion accessory. It is a stylized version of the designer's name or initials, and is usually instantly identified as belonging to that particular designer.
SILK BROCADE Silk brocade is a lustrous and tough textile produced by silkworms.  It is characterized by raised designs or patterns in gold or silver.
SLING BAG A soft sided shoulder bag that has one end of the shoulder strap attached to the top of the bag, and the other end attached to the bottom of the bag.
SNAKE SKIN A leather made from the skin of snakes. The skins vary widely in colours, and patterns, and have a "flaky" texture.
SNAP A closure device use for bags, watches and other fashion accessories.
STRAW The classic straw handbags are made of willow, rattan, or corn husk, and are usually hand woven into rigid shapes. More modern straws are soft and cloth-like.
TANNED LEATHER A skin or hide of an animal that has been made into a leather with a treatment of "tannic acid" (from tree bark). The tanning process makes the hide firm, durable and resistant to water.
TAPESTRY Tapestry is a heavy, ornamental fabric, and is commonly adorned with complex floral patterns, collage motifs, or detailed scenes.
TASSEL A decorative or useful attachment to a handbag, usually of stringy appearance. Can be use as a zip pull.
TOP HANDLE A style of handbag that has a small handle located at the top and is designed to be held and carried in the hand.
TOP GRAIN LEATHER Thick leather is split into two or more layers before use. The top layer, containing the natural grain is called top grain. All other layers are splits.
TOPSTITCH A line of stitching close to the edge or close to the seam on the outer side of the material. Topstitching is commonly used on handbags especially along both edges of the shoulder strap and/or along edges of the trim. Topstitching threads can be the same colour as the material the stitching is on, or a decorative contrasting colour such as beige topstitching on dark brown leather.
TOTE BAG A large 2 handled open-topped fashion handbag.
TWILL A fabric that has an interlacing weaves with an appearance of a "diagonal line". One of the most popular twill fabrics used to make fashion accessories and clothing is cotton denim.
VALISE A medium handbag that closes at the top, has two top carrying handles, and has a triangular or oval side profile.  Also known as a small overnight suitcase.
VELVET Velvet has lustre and richness which make it ideal for the more formal bags. Solids, prints and cut velvets are all popular.
WHIP STITCH Diagonal widely spaced stitches over the top of the material as a finishing to the edge of the material or to bind two pieces of material together, also called the overcast stitch. This type of stitch is commonly used on handbags decorated with patchwork or appliqués.
WRIST STRAP A thin looped strap or cord attached to a small handbag or wallet so it can be carried on the wrist.
ZIPPER PULL The part of a zipper that has a tab to hold so zipper can be opened and closed. Many handbags have decorative zipper pulls, or sometimes zipper pulls that are signature to a particular designer.
ZIPPER TOP A handbag, a compartment, or a side pocket, that closes at the top with a zipper.
